Space exploration refers to the investigation and study of outer space through the use of spacecraft, satellites, telescopes, and other technologies. It encompasses a wide range of activities, including the sending of robotic missions to other planets, the deployment of telescopes to observe distant celestial bodies, and the human journey into space. The goals of space exploration include scientific research to understand the universe's formation and structure, the search for extraterrestrial life, and the advancement of technology. It often involves international collaboration, significant investment, and a combination of both governmental and private efforts. Overall, space exploration enhances our understanding of the cosmos and the potential for human expansion beyond Earth.
